Position Overview & Specifications

We are looking for two Telecommunications Installers to join our team. ITI Network Services Ltd is a rapidly growing telecoms services and infrastructure business supplying services to a number of blue-chip clients.

You will be welcomed into a fast paced environment as a member of a friendly supportive team where accuracy and diligence is key. ITI continually support the right candidate in their role, working with them to tailor the role required to the applicant for mutual benefits.

The role includes travel to various areas of the UK mainly Midlands and the North West. Ideally candidates would be based between Milton Keynes and Manchester.

Telecommunications Installer Role Profile (Various Levels)

1. Job Title: TelecommunicationsInstaller (Various grades/levels)

2. Reports to: Project Managers

3. Job Purpose: To act as an Engineer on the deployment of telecommunications equipment for a wide range of customers on a variety of site types nationally.

4. Dimensions: The role does not require any day to day management activities but requires direct interface to the end customer. The role requires excellent interpersonal skills and the ability to provide reporting functions into respective Project Managers.

5. Duties/Accountabilities:

  • Survey and Installation of racks and active equipment, fibre, CAT5/6, and electrical cable on customer premises and roadside.
  • Surveys of internal and external telco equipment across multiple vendors.
  • Works closely with other engineers, customers, and site contacts.

· Can document results using pre-determined mediums, ensuring that standards are achieved.

· Interpret design drawings and plans with support.

· Encourage cost effective delivery.

· Able to use standard tooling.

6. Special Features:

· Knowledge of Health and Safety

· Knowledge of and Quality systems

· Good understanding of media types, ADSL, Copper, Fibre, Structured cabling

· Knowledge of Data communications

· Knowledge of general Telecommunications

· Computer literate and able to use a wide range of software tools including Excel, Word

· Ability to read and interpret Product documentation

· Some OOH and un sociable working hours may be required

Personal Attributes:

· Motivated.

· Able to communicate effectively at all levels.

· Methodical and logical approach.

· Able to plan personal and working time effectively

· Able to work unsupervised and manage their own time effectively

· Able to work as an individual or within the team
